Output 6181d44e009f5fbdde75f24e9754bb61a82545592870808765164c7573e1082f: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47689c18b64a14153936a5e8debfcaf1076bbd53 OP_EQUAL
address
38CbDaQK2jWKmPeoYBLztFAS8cKqUqeaDy
transaction
6181d44e009f5fbdde75f24e9754bb61a82545592870808765164c7573e1082f
spent
true